GSU Opens Season at North Texas Invite

DENTON, Texas | The Grambling State University volleyball team began its 2021 season on Friday afternoon as the Lady Tigers dropped a pair of matches at the North Texas Invite, falling 3-0 to South Dakota State and McNeese State.
 
Match 1
South Dakota State 3, Grambling State 0
 
HOW IT HAPPENED
- The Jackrabbits took the opening set, 25-12, after committing just one error in 30 attacks
- South Dakota State extends the advantage to 2-0 with a 25-9 set second victory, forcing Grambling State to nine attacking errors
- SDSU swept the match 25-12 in the third set with 13 kills and hit 0.357 in the frame
 
INSIDE THE NUMBERS
- Rayven McKenzie paced the GSU offensive attack with seven kills
- Kalee Cadwell registered 10 assists
- Jada Taylor recorded a team-high 13 digs
- Grambling State finished with 22 kills and 20 errors in 83 total attacks
- Crystal Burk led SDSU with a team-high 10 kills
- Carly Wedel tailed 24 assists
- Tatum Pickar led the way defensively with 13 digs
- South Dakota State registered 35 kills and seven errors in 81 total attacks
- The Lady Tigers recorded 23 digs, 18 assists and three services aces
- The Jackrabbits finished with 30 assists, 29 digs and nine service aces
 
Match 2
McNeese State 3, Grambling State 0
 
HOW IT HAPPENED
- The Cowgirls held off the Lady Tigers in the opening set, 25-16
- McNeese finished with 12 kills and four service aces in the second set to grab a 2-0 lead after a 25-16 win in the second set
- Grambling State tried to fight from behind, but could not overcome five attacking errors in a 25-17 third-set loss
 
INSIDE THE NUMBERS
- Saige Rivers and Semira Fields each registered five kills to lead the offensive attack for Grambling State
- Kalee Cadwell added six assists
- Kalee Cadwell and Jada Taylor combined for 13 digs to pace the Lady Tigers defense
- Grambling State finished with 22 kills and 13 errors in 81 total attacks
- Aryn Johnson led McNeese State with 10 kills
- Baylee Laskoskie chipped in with a team-high 13 assists
- Regan Stiawalt, Laskoskie, Johnson and Bailey Tillman each recorded five digs
- McNeese State registered 38 kills and 11 errors in 107 total attacks
- The Lady Tigers recorded 24 digs, 17 assists and three services aces
- The Cowgirls finished with 27 assists, 29 digs and 11 service aces
 
NEWS & NOTES
- Grambling State went 8-9 overall during the Spring 2021 COVID-19 season
- Jada Taylor was named the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) Preseason Libero/Defensive Player of the Year
- Grambling State was slated to have its home opener on Tuesday against Jarvis Christian, but that match has been cancelled
- The Lady Tigers' 2021 home opener is now set for Tuesday, Sept. 7 against Centenary College.
